Embodiment 1

[0032] A method for tissue culture rapid propagation of 'Sunshine' cherry, comprising the steps:

[0033] (1) Collection of explants: At about 10:00 in the morning when the weather is fine from April to May, cut semi-lignified branches that grow robustly and are free from diseases and insect pests from the mother plant of 'Sunshine' cherry, and bring them back to the laboratory after moisturizing treatment. After collection, the shoots were removed from the leaves, washed with pure water, and then used as explants and stored in a refrigerator at 4°C for later use. Before collecting the explants, the shoots were alternately sprayed with 800 times carbendazim and chlorothalonil for 2 to 3 times every 3 to 4 days.

Abstract

The invention discloses a tissue culture and rapid propagation method for sunlight cherries. The method comprises the following steps: setting a basic culture medium and optimizing the proportion of different hormone components and concentration levels; by taking an annual semi-lignified branch of an excellent adult strain as an explant, performing bud induction, bud proliferation and rooting culture to form an integrated plant; and transplanting the integrated plant to a matrix to obtain robust nursery stocks which are order in growth and consistent in phenotype. The method disclosed by the invention has the advantages of being high in propagation coefficient, short in culture period, free of limitation on seasons and etc.; the inductivity reaches 100%, the growth coefficient reaches 5.1, the proliferated bud is fast to elongate and grow, the bud height after being cultured for 18d reaches 2.5cm, and the effective bud reaches 35/bottle averagely; by rooting culture for 10d, the rooting rate is greater than 98%, and the number of roots reaches 5/strain above; the tissue culture rooted seedlings are robust, and the transplanting survival rate reaches up to 92%; in actual production application, annual scaled fast seedling can be performed to produce sunlight cherry seedlings which are robust, order and consistent, and the method is wide in application prospect.

Description

technical field [0001] The invention belongs to the technical field of plant tissue culture, and more specifically, the invention relates to a method for tissue culture and rapid propagation of 'Sunshine' cherry. Background technique [0002] 'Sunshine' Sakura (Cerasus youkou) is a horticultural cultivar bred by the hybridization of C.yedoensis cv.Amagi-yoshin and C.campanulata. It is a deciduous tree with a cup-shaped tree shape; the flowers open before the leaves , umbel, a bunch of 3, the flowers are slightly drooping horizontally; the calyx tube is long campanulate, glabrous, dark purple or red, the sepals are oblong-lanceolate, entire, glabrous; flower diameter 3.8-4.6 cm, 5 petals, light reddish-purple, with obvious veins, 2 deep lobes at the apex; flowering in late March and early April (middle and lower reaches of the Yangtze River), early and mid-April (Beijing, Shandong).
